hey guys, i've got a 2019 T and have a question i was hoping a fellow T owner could answer.
i just had the horrible experience of giving one of my wheels curb rash. i'd like to touch it up myself. i've found various gray metallic paints for porsche online (see list below). however, i'm not making much headway finding the 'titanium gray' paint used for the standard 20" T wheels. i know that the agate gray (Achatgrau Metallic) is used for the side mirrors and engine cover grill, but it's a different color than the wheels. does anybody know which porsche metallic gray paint is the best match (or where/how to buy that titanium gray paint)? any other good solutions for dealing with curb rash (other than buying a entirely new rim)?
Thanks, guys!
btw - it's my first post here so pls lmk if i should post this someplace else...
i just had the horrible experience of giving one of my wheels curb rash. i'd like to touch it up myself. i've found various gray metallic paints for porsche online (see list below). however, i'm not making much headway finding the 'titanium gray' paint used for the standard 20" T wheels. i know that the agate gray (Achatgrau Metallic) is used for the side mirrors and engine cover grill, but it's a different color than the wheels. does anybody know which porsche metallic gray paint is the best match (or where/how to buy that titanium gray paint)? any other good solutions for dealing with curb rash (other than buying a entirely new rim)?
- Achatgrau Metallic LM7S
- Quarzitgrau Metallic 3M
- Vulkangrau Metallic 2H
- Atlas Gray Metallic 6C2
- Carbon Gray Metallic LM9Z
- Meteor Gray Metallic 9Q
- Lava Gray Metallic LR7M

I agree on having a professional do it. My wheel was dinged up by a torque wrench when changing tires. I used Agate Grey paint to touch it up which made it more obvious to me. So I found a place near me that does work for some local Porsche and Ferrari dealers. He took off the wheel and did his magic. I was quoted on the phone $150, but when I paid he said $100. Looks great now
edit. Just to add to the story. The first place I took it to told me that I should have the wheel completely powder coated for $250 and if I did that he said you should do both wheels on the same side since they may not color match exactly afterwards. I thought that was a little extreme for me considering most people would never have noticed the original dings around the lug nuts.
